Andy Warhol
Goethe, FS II.271

1982

About the Item

"Goethe" is a silkscreen in colors made by Andy Warhol in 1982. The work is signed and editioned in graphite, lower left, "70/100 Andy Warhol". The artwork size is 38 x 38 inches. The framed size is 38 7/8 x 38 7/8 x 1 1/2 inches. This work depicts Wolfgang von Goethe, a German poet, playwright, novelist, scientist, statesman, theatre director, and critic from the 18th century. Much like many of Warhol's screenprints, the source image was appropriated and modified in his typically colorful Pop style. Unlike many other works however, this print shows Warhol's respect for past figures rather than contemporary cultural icons. This focus on art historical figures became a revisited subject towards the end of Warhol's career. In 1810 Geothe created a Theory of Colours which conceptualizes a symmetrical colour wheel, and his depiction by Warhol elevates him as an essential figure in the art historical canon, in-line with Warhol's own use of color. In addition to the Goethe series, Warhol created his Renaissance painting series around this time, in 1984.
